Markforged FX20

FX20™

An ULTEM™ Filament capable large format 3D printer for big, strong, high temp parts — usable from factory floor to flight.

The FX20 brings the Digital Forge and Continuous Fiber Reinforcement to a new realm of parts, problems, and industries. 


Massive Builds, Faster

Flight-Ready Functional Parts

Production-Ready Performance

The FX20 pairs size and throughput to make larger builds at incredible speeds, delivering the transformational benefits of The Digital Forge at a new scale. 

Built for everything from performance tooling and fixtures to flight-ready production parts — this large format 3D printer can reinforce ULTEM™ 9085 Filament with continuous carbon fiber.

Physical Dimensions Build Volume
Width: 1325 mm Width: 525 mm
Depth: 900 mm Depth: 400 mm
Height: 1925 mm Height: 400 mm
Weight: 530 kg / 1170 lbs  

 


 

Printing Process: Fused Filament Fabrication, Continuous Fiber Reinforcement (CFR)

Z Layer Resolution: 50 μm - 250 μm

Printing Media: Polymer Filament, Continuous Fibers

Internal Part Geometry: Closed Cell Infill with Continuous Fiber Reinforcement 

Print Bed: Precision Machine Aluminum

Continuous Fiber Reinforcement, now with ULTEM™ 9085 Filament.

Onyx™

Micro carbon fiber filled nylon offers excellent heat resistance, surface finish, and chemical resistance. 

ultem_part_2x

ULTEM™ 9085 Filament

Ultra high performance PEI thermoplastic compatible with continuous carbon fiber

Onyx_FR_Part

Onyx FR™

Certified UL 94 V-0 rated flame-retardant nylon filled with micro-carbon fiber that possesses the same core properties as Onyx.

Onyx_ESD_Part

Onyx ESD™

Stronger, stiffer, and ESD resistant Onyx variant for industrial and electronic manufacturing applications.

nylon_part_2x

Nylon

Nylon is an unfilled thermoplastic. It’s a non-abrasive material that is great for ergonomic surfaces and workholding for pieces that are easily marred. It can be painted or dyed.

Carbon_Fiber_Part

Carbon Fiber

Stiff, strong, and extremely light, carbon fiber reinforcement yields parts capable of replacing machined aluminum.

Carbon Fiber FR

Carbon Fiber FR is a flame-retardant flight-capable variant of Markforged's unique, ultra-high-strength Continuous Carbon Fiber. FR-A materials establish lot-level material traceability and pass the test suite necessary for qualification under 14 CFR 25.853 for most 3D-printable parts.

Continuous Fiberglass

Inexpensive and 11 times stiffer than ABS, Fiberglass is the perfect entry-level Continuous Fiber for 3D printing functional parts.

Aramid Fiber (Kevlar®)

Extremely durable and highly resistant to catastrophic failure, Kevlar® is an excellent reinforcement choice for harsh environments.

HSHT Fiberglass

HSHT fiberglass material delivers the highest impact resistance and heat deflection temperature of our continuous fibers, and can be used for low-temp molds.
